Christi Browne Matthews, age 55, passed on July 23rd, 2020, in Granbury, Tx. Christi is survived by her husband, Curt Matthews, of 35 years; her son, Cory and wife Amanda Matthews; her daughter, Catherine and husband Tyler Ross; her stepson, Jim and wife Kristin Campbell; and three grandchildren Ethan Campbell, Aiden Campbell and Sterling Ross;Continue Reading
